2 1.1 The Language of Motion

3 The player’s position is 5
The player’s position is 5.0 m east of the reference point (center ice). The arrow indicates that position is a vector quantity, which includes both magnitude and direction. 3:10

4 The player moves a distance of 20.0 m.
The symbol without an arrow and no direction indicates that distance is a scalar quantity. The player’s final position is now 25.0 m east of the reference point.

5 Δ = the Greek letter delta , which means “change in”
The player’s position has now changed. A change in position is called displacement. Δ = the Greek letter delta , which means “change in” Displacement is another example of a vector quantity.

6 Vector Sign Conventions
When using vector quantities in formulas, we do not write the directions using words. Instead, we use positive (+) and negative (–) signs. positive directions negative directions forward backward up down right left east west north south
